使用Java语言开发商城小程序的好处包括高效开发、易于扩展和升级、高安全性、跨平台优势和稳定运行等。
Java是一种广泛使用的编程语言,具有许多优点。它不仅适用于大型系统和企业级应用的开发,也非常适合用于开发微信小程序商城。以下将详细探讨使用Java开发小程序商城的优势:
-
高效开发
- 优秀的程序设计模式和架构:Java拥有优秀的设计模式和架构,支持大规模的、高并发的访问,这使得开发过程中可以快速上线。
- 高效的内存管理和线程管理:Java的内存管理和线程管理能力强,能够应对高并发访问和海量数据处理,提高了系统的稳定性和健壮性。
- 丰富的开源框架:Java有许多优秀的开源框架如Spring、Hibernate、MyBatis等,这些框架可以帮助开发人员更快速和高效地进行开发,提高代码质量。
-
易于扩展和升级
- MVC架构:Java采用MVC架构,具有良好的扩展性和可维护性。开发人员可以在不影响原始代码的情况下,对系统功能进行扩展和升级,实现更多新功能和更好的用户体验。
- 模块化设计:Java支持模块化开发,使得各个功能模块之间的耦合度较低,便于单独开发和测试,同时也便于后期功能的扩展和维护。
-
高安全性
- 多重安全策略:Java商城具有较高的安全性,采用了数据加密传输、用户身份验证、权限控制等多重安全策略。
- 异常处理机制:Java的异常处理机制可以减少程序错误导致的安全问题,提升系统的整体安全性。
-
跨平台优势
- 一次编写,到处运行:作为一种跨平台语言,Java可以在任何平台上运行,包括Windows、Linux、Unix等,这使得Java开发的商城小程序可以更好地适应不同操作系统和硬件环境。
- 多端发布:基于Java和其他前端技术(如uniapp、vue3等)开发的商城小程序,可以一套代码发布到多个平台,包括iOS、Android、微信公众号、H5以及各种小程序平台(微信/支付宝/百度/头条/QQ/钉钉/淘宝)。
-
稳定运行
- 强大的稳定性和健壮性:Java商城采用高效的内存管理和线程管理,具有很强的稳定性和健壮性,能够应对高并发访问和海量数据处理。
- 长时运行:Java的长时运行特性使得开发的小程序能够在生产环境中稳定运行,减少系统故障的发生。
-
支持多种功能和定制化需求
- 个性化定制:Java开发的商城小程序支持高度定制化,商家可以按照自己的需求进行页面设计和功能开发,打造独特的商城形象,提高用户的购物体验。
- 多样化互动和支持:Java开发的商城小程序支持商品展示、购物车管理、订单处理、支付集成和用户账户管理等功能模块,同时还支持商品评论、客服咨询等多样化的用户互动。
综上所述,使用Java语言开发商城小程序具有多方面的优势,从高效开发、易于扩展和升级、高安全性、跨平台优势、稳定运行到支持多种功能和定制化需求,都能满足商家和消费者的需求。